To help with some ideas here is a selection of the razors that were introduced during 2016 - note it's not a complete list just something to start from when you look back at the year.
DE
Barbaros TR-1
Timeless Razor
Rocnel DE-P
Hone 15a
Seygus 2016
Blackland Blackbird (pre-orders spanned Dec-Jan but can count as a 2016 razor)
SE
Razorock Hawk
El Jefe
The General
Rx Asylum
Rocnel SE-P (incl. the OC version)
Rocnel SE50
Claymore
ATT SE (1 and 2)
Supply Provision SingleEdge
